Also, there's a "new" kid on the block in the way of beddings. It's called Koop Clean. It's a combo of chopped hay and an ingredient that helps absorb moisture. Getting some today so can't speak to it first hand but the reviews were outstanding. The con: Bit expensive. $14 to $16 a bag.

We used the pine kitty litter with no additives when the chicks were young. They were fine with it, that said it does get expensive so I'd look into the hay or natural wood chips from a sawmill or the likes. I was told anything but cedar...that is apparently really bad for them.
I also heard three chickens was the minimum you should have so they can establish a pecking order...but indoor as a pet is different I believe.
